pankso@49 98 # --> will move to tazberry
pankso@49 99 set_oclock() {
pankso@49 100 case "$oclock" in
pankso@49 101 none)
pankso@49 102 arm_freq=700
pankso@49 103 core_freq=250
pankso@49 104 sdram_freq=400
pankso@49 105 over_voltage=0 ;;
pankso@49 106 modest)
pankso@49 107 arm_freq=800
pankso@49 108 core_freq=300
pankso@49 109 sdram_freq=400
pankso@49 110 over_voltage=0 ;;
pankso@49 111 medium)
pankso@49 112 arm_freq=900
pankso@49 113 core_freq=333
pankso@49 114 sdram_freq=450
pankso@49 115 over_voltage=2 ;;
pankso@49 116 hight)
pankso@49 117 arm_freq=950
pankso@49 118 core_freq=450
pankso@49 119 sdram_freq=450
pankso@49 120 over_voltage=6 ;;
pankso@49 121 turbo)
pankso@49 122 arm_freq=1000
pankso@49 123 core_freq=500
pankso@49 124 sdram_freq=500
pankso@49 125 over_voltage=6 ;;
pankso@49 126 esac
pankso@49 127 cat >> ${boot}/config.txt << EOT
pankso@49 128 arm_freq=$arm_freq
pankso@49 129 core_freq=$core_freq
pankso@49 130 sdram_freq=$sdram_freq
pankso@49 131 over_voltage=$over_voltage
pankso@49 132 EOT
pankso@49 133 }

pankso@54 457 cat > ${dname}/README << EOT
pankso@55 458 SliTaz Raspberry Pi - $flavor-$(date +%Y%m%d) - http://arm.slitaz.org/rpi
pankso@54 459 --------------------------------------------------------------------------------
pankso@54 460
pankso@55 461 boot/ : Must be copied to a FAT32 partition
pankso@55 462 rootfs/ : Must be copied to a ext4 or btrfs partition
pankso@55 463
paul@56 464 Manual Installation. Assuming the sdcard is /dev/sdc and has got 3
pankso@54 465 partitions (boot,swap,root). Mount the sdcard, copy files, unmount:
pankso@54 466
pankso@54 467 # mkdir -p /media/rpi/boot /media/rpi/root
pankso@55 468
pankso@54 469 # mount /dev/sdc1 /media/rpi/boot
pankso@54 470 # mount /dev/sdc3 /media/rpi/root
pankso@55 471
pankso@54 472 # cp -a boot/* /media/rpi/boot
pankso@54 473 # cp -a rootfs/* /media/rpi/root
pankso@55 474
pankso@54 475 # umount /media/rpi/boot
pankso@54 476 # umount /media/rpi/root
pankso@55 477
pankso@55 478 --------------------------------------------------------------------------------
pankso@55 479
pankso@54 480 EOT
